Ingredients
Scale
Nutty and Fruity Ingredients
- 1 cup pistachio nuts, chopped
- 1 cup crushed pineapple, drained
Dry Ingredients
- 2 cups all-purpose flour
- 1 teaspoon baking powder
- 1/2 teaspoon baking soda
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
Wet Ingredients
- 1 cup sugar
- 1/2 cup butter, softened
- 3 eggs
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
Instructions
- Preheat the Oven: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) to ensure it reaches the desired temperature for baking the cake evenly.
- Prepare the Cake Pan: Grease and flour a cake pan to prevent the cake from sticking and to achieve a smooth release after baking.
- Cream Butter and Sugar: In a mixing bowl, cream together the softened butter and sugar until the mixture is light and fluffy, which helps incorporate air for a tender cake.
- Add Eggs: Add the eggs one at a time, beating well after each addition to fully incorporate and stabilize the batter.
- Add Vanilla Extract: Stir in the vanilla extract to infuse the batter with a warm, aromatic flavor.
- Mix Dry Ingredients: In a separate bowl, sift together the all-purpose flour, baking powder, baking soda, and salt to ensure even distribution of leavening agents and seasoning.
- Combine Wet and Dry Mixtures: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et mixture, stirring gently to combine without overmixing, which can toughen the cake.
- Fold in Pineapple and Pistachios: Carefully fold in the drained crushed pineapple and chopped pistachios, distributing them evenly throughout the batter while maintaining its lightness.
- Pour Batter into Pan: Pour the prepared batter into the greased and floured cake pan, smoothing the top with a spatula for even baking.
- Bake the Cake: Bake in the preheated oven for 30-35 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ean, indicating it is fully cooked.
- Cool Before Serving: Allow the cake to cool in the pan for about 10 minutes, then transfer it to a wire rack to cool completely before slicing and serving.
Notes
- Make sure to drain the crushed pineapple well to avoid excess moisture in the cake.
- You can toast the chopped pistachios lightly for added flavor before folding them into the batter.
- Use room-temperature ingredients for better mixing and batter consistency.
- Test for doneness by inserting a toothpick into the center; it should come out clean or with a few moist crumbs.
- This cake can be stored in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days.
